Transaction 5d70cc29b29ef867f677b66fdb19d411296e12f780f6da4333adfd45a71dbb0b

1 Input
2 Outputs
  • 5d70cc29b29ef867f677b66fdb19d411296e12f780f6da4333adfd45a71dbb0b:0
  • value  775600
    address  3P61SX2ZzfSa9iga3YoyzXj1x4KCYh5UXb
  • 5d70cc29b29ef867f677b66fdb19d411296e12f780f6da4333adfd45a71dbb0b:1
  • value  13419613
    address  1N3WgfySqFEm8681oFP4FwmrG1K8d82dDc